Обзор лучших практик для повышения технической стабильности платформы Pin Up
Обзор лучших практик для повышения технической стабильности платформы Pin Up
В данной статье мы рассмотрим лучшие практики, которые помогут повысить техническую стабильность платформы Pin Up. Основная цель – предоставить полезные рекомендации, позволяющие минимизировать системные сбои и улучшить опыт пользователей. Мы обсудим важность качества кода, мониторинга системы, обновления технологий и многое другое. Все эти аспекты играют ключевую роль в поддержании надежной работы платформы и обеспечивают удобство для пользователей.
Качество кода как основа стабильности
Первым фактором, влияющим на техническую стабильность платформы, является качество кода. Низкокачественный или устаревший код может привести к ошибкам, сбоям и затруднениям в использовании. Для обеспечения надежности, необходимо следовать следующим рекомендациям:
- Регулярный аудит кода, который поможет выявить уязвимости и неэффективные участки.
- Использование принципов чистого кода для упрощения последующего обслуживания и обновлений.
- Работа в соответствии с последними стандартами разработки, что позволяет повысить производительность и безопасность.
- Внедрение автоматизированного тестирования для предотвращения появления новых ошибок при внесении изменений.
Мониторинг систем и производительности
Эффективный мониторинг является ключевым компонентом технической стабильности. Он позволяет выявить проблемы до того, как они нанесут ущерб пользователям. Основные аспекты, которые следует учитывать:
1. Настройка систем мониторинга: Используйте инструменты, такие как Prometheus или Grafana, для отслеживания производительности серверов и баз данных.
2. Анализ логов: Регулярно анализируйте логи для выявления аномалий и неполадок в работе системы.
3. Реагирование на инциденты: Разработайте план реагирования на инциденты, чтобы быстро устранять проблемы и минимизировать время простоя.
4. Регулярный отчет по производительности: Проводите анализ производительности каждый месяц, чтобы отслеживать тренды и предсказывать потенциальные проблемы.
Обновление технологий и инструментов
Старение технологий также может негативно сказаться на стабильности платформы. Поэтому важно регулярно обновлять используемые инструменты и библиотеки. Рекомендации по обновлению:
- Участвуйте в сообществе разработчиков для получения информации об актуальных обновлениях и новинках.
- Проверяйте совместимость старых библиотек с новыми версиями средств разработки.
- Используйте контейнеризацию (например, Docker) для упрощения развертывания и обновления программного обеспечения.
Обучение команды и обмен опытом
Команда разработчиков должна быть готова к изменениям и нововведениям. Обучение и обмен опытом играют важную роль в повышении стабильности. Рассмотрите следующие подходы:
1. Постоянное обучение: Организуйте регулярные курсы и тренинги по технологиям, которые используются на платформе.
2. Код-ревью: Внедрите практику код-ревью, чтобы повысить качество кода и поделиться опытом между разработчиками.
3. Внутренние митапы: Проводите встречи для обсуждения сложных вопросов и обмена идеями.
4. Создание документации: Ведите актуальную документацию, чтобы новый участник команды мог быстро войти в курс дела.
Анализ отзывов пользователей
Не стоит забывать о мнении пользователей, так как они могут указать на проблемы, которые могли бы остаться незамеченными. Регулярный анализ отзывов и предложений пользователей поможет улучшить платформу: Pin up Казино
- Собирайте отзывы через формы обратной связи и опросы.
- Проводите анализ часто задаваемых вопросов и выявляйте ключевые проблемы.
- Отвечайте на отзывы пользователей, чтобы продемонстрировать их важность и вовлеченность.
- Разрабатывайте улучшения на основе полученной информации.
Заключение
Повышение технической стабильноси платформы Pin Up требует комплексного подхода и постоянного внимания к каждому аспекту разработки. Следуя представленным практикам, можно не только минимизировать количество сбоев, но и обеспечить высокий уровень удовлетворенности пользователей. Важно помнить, что успешная платформа – это результат совместных усилий всей команды, готовой меняться и развиваться.
Часто задаваемые вопросы (FAQ)
1. Какие инструменты лучше использовать для мониторинга производительности?
Подходящими инструментами являются Prometheus, Grafana и New Relic, которые хорошо справляются с задачами мониторинга и визуализации данных.
2. Как часто следует проводить аудит кода?
Рекомендуется проводить аудит кода не реже одного раза в три месяца, чтобы вовремя выявлять и исправлять уязвимости.
3. Что такое код-ревью и как его проводить?
Код-ревью – это процесс, когда один разработчик просматривает и оценивает код другого. Это поможет улучшить качество кода и снизить количество ошибок.
4. Как вовлечь команду в процесс постоянного обучения?
Создайте программу обучения, предложите субсидии на внешние курсы и семинары, а также регулярно проводите внутренние встречи для обмена опытом.
5. Почему отзывы пользователей важны для платформы?
Отзывы пользователей помогают понять, какие аспекты работы платформы требуют улучшения, и что необходимо изменить для повышения удовлетворенности пользователей.
